Transaction 70689e38cbe275a6ef41ca83ff2d52456b47c3b2ce8e1301ae51282cbef5cf46
1 Input
2 Outputs
- 70689e38cbe275a6ef41ca83ff2d52456b47c3b2ce8e1301ae51282cbef5cf46:0
- 70689e38cbe275a6ef41ca83ff2d52456b47c3b2ce8e1301ae51282cbef5cf46:1
value 4756108
address 17CeHnDxAqDx4VYbfEuKcx3PTtkatmnWUn
value 268932127
address 1EE45FbL3GGuN6CfgpReSAEDWeVFKMH8om